| Specification | Infinix Smart 10 HD | Redmi Note 8 |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Processor | — | Qualcomm Snapdragon 665 | |
| AnTuTu | — | 329457 | |
| Geekbench Single | — | 321 | |
| Geekbench Multi | — | 1128 | |
| Display | 6.6" IPS LCD | 6.3" IPS LCD | |
| Resolution | 720x1612 | 2340x1080 | |
| Refresh rate | 90 Hz | 60 Hz | |
| Battery | 5000 mAh | 4000 mAh | |
| Charging | 10W | 18W | |
| Main camera | 13 MP | 48 MP | |
| Ultrawide | 0 MP | 8 MP | |
| Front camera | 8 MP | 13 MP | |
| RAM | 2GB | 3GB / 4GB / 6GB | |
| Storage | 64GB | 32GB / 64GB / 128GB | |
| OS | Android 14 (Go edition) | Android 9 | |
| Brightness (peak) | 500 nits | — | |
| NFC | no | no | |
| Dimensions | 163.6×75.6×8.5 mm | 158.3×75.3×8.4 mm | |
| Weight | 184 g | 190 g | |
| Price | — | $180 |
